Relationship between functional balance and walking ability in individuals with chronic stroke
Masumeh Hessam1, Reza Salehi1,2, Mohammad Jafar Shaterzadeh Yazdi1
1Musculoskeletal Rehabilitation Research Center, Ahvaz Jundishapur University of Medical Sciences, Iran: Golestan St, Ahvaz, 6135733133, Iran.
The Functional Ambulation Category effectively assesses functional balance in chronic stroke survivors. Improving balance is key for enhancing walking ability during stroke rehabilitation.

Background:
- Chronic stroke frequently leads to impaired balance and functional ambulation.
- Accurate assessment tools are crucial for guiding rehabilitation strategies in stroke survivors.
- Understanding the relationship between balance and walking is vital for recovery.
Purpose of the Study:
- To validate the Functional Ambulation Category (FAC) for assessing functional balance in chronic stroke.
- To determine the correlation between balance impairment and functional ambulation post-stroke.
Main Methods:
- Cross-sectional study involving 31 chronic stroke patients (first ischemic stroke, no cognitive deficits).
- Functional ambulation assessed using the Functional Ambulation Category (FAC).
- Functional balance evaluated with the Berg Balance Scale (BBS).
Main Results:
- Mean BBS score was 47.38 (SD=7.54); mean FAC score was 3.8 (SD=0.79).
- A significant positive correlation (r=0.80) was found between balance impairment and ambulatory function.
- FAC demonstrated validity in evaluating functional balance.
Conclusions:
- The Functional Ambulation Category is a valid measure for assessing functional balance in chronic stroke.
- Functional balance is a critical factor influencing walking ability in stroke survivors.
- Targeting functional balance during rehabilitation may improve ambulation outcomes.
